How much do temporary in j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 18, 2026, the average hourly pay for temporary in in Kent, WA is $20.75,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.36 and $22.50 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a temporary in?

Temporary In positions are short-term job roles within an organization, often filled to cover staff absences, seasonal work, special projects, or workload surges. These roles are typically not permanent and may last anywhere from a few days to several months, depending on the employer's needs. Temporary In employees may work in various departments and often help maintain business operations during periods of transition or high demand. The hiring process is usually quicker, and these positions can sometimes lead to permanent employment if both the employer and employee are interested.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a temporary insurance agent,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Temporary Insurance Agent, you generally need a basic understanding of insurance products, strong sales abilities, and often must hold a state insurance license. Familiarity with customer relationship management (CRM) software and digital quoting systems is typically required. Excellent interpersonal skills, adaptability, and clear communication help agents effectively connect with clients and respond to changing demands. These competencies are crucial for meeting sales targets, ensuring regulatory compliance, and delivering quality customer service in a dynamic environment.

What are some common challenges faced when working as a temporary intake coordinator, and how can they be addressed?

As a Temporary Intake Coordinator, one of the most common challenges is quickly adapting to new processes and software systems in a short timeframe. Since you may be covering for someone or supporting during a busy period, learning the workflow and building rapport with the team rapidly is essential. To overcome these challenges, it’s helpful to ask clarifying questions, take thorough notes, and actively seek feedback. Flexibility, strong organizational skills, and effective communication with both clients and colleagues are key to success in this fast-paced environment.

Job description

We're looking for someone with a background in restoration or construction who wants flexible hours, steady work, and the opportunity to grow into a full-time role. The position guarantees 24 hours per week, $25-$40/hr, and includes overtime for after-hours and weekend work regardless of weekly hours. Most jobs are short (1-4 hours) hands-on, and vary day-to-day. This role is ideal for someone currently working restoration, mitigation, or construction who is comfortable working independently on short-duration jobs.

What You'll Be Doing

  • Inspect, adjust, and repair temporary containment systems (ICRA / dust barriers)

  • Install and remove modular containment systems

  • Respond to short-duration service calls and occasional emergency work

  • Load, transport, and stage materials and equipment

  • Maintain a clean, organized truck and jobsite presence

  • Work directly with restoration contractors and site contacts

  • Maintain and clean inventory at warehouse

What a Typical Day Looks Like

  • 1-3 jobs per week (often short-duration)

  • Drive between sites in the Seattle area

  • Perform hands-on adjustments, installs, removals

  • Some days are light, others busier depending on restoration needs

  • On light days, clean and repair wall inventory at warehouse and prepare truck for next project

Required Qualifications

  • Experience in restoration, mitigation, construction

  • Ability to work independently and problem-solve in field

  • Comfortable with flexible scheduling (including occasional evenings/weekends)

  • Valid driver’s license and clean driving record

  • Ability to drive a commercial van including backing and maneuvering in tight or congested areas

  • Ability to lift, carry, and position materials of reasonable weight repeatedly throughout the workday

  • High attention to detail and strong situational awareness

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ience working in occupied buildings or healthcare environments

  • Familiarity with working in occupied buildings or healthcare environments

  • Basic hand tool experience

Why This Role Works Well

  • Guaranteed baseline hours with flexibility

  • Short-duration jobs—rarely repetitive, rarely monotonous

  • Overtime paid for after-hours and weekend work regardless of weekly totals

  • Opportunity to grow hours and responsibility as business demand increases

Company Description

Temporary Wall Systems Seattle provides temporary containment and environmental control solutions for restoration, healthcare, and commercial facilities. Our work supports clean environments during construction, remediation, and repair activities. We specialize in short-duration, service-oriented field work that requires precision, responsiveness, and professionalism.
